This statistic provides the results of a survey conducted between November and December 2015. Electronic cigarette smokers in the U.S. were asked how fast did they switch to e-cigarettes. In that year, about 64 percent of respondents indicated that they had switched almost immediately, within a few days of taking up vaping.
